ONE-STOP, a Range and Training Land Program (RTLP),
administered by the U.S. Army Corps of Engineers (COE) in Huntsville,
Alabama to support the needs of U.S. military training facilities. The
One-Stop contract was awarded in September 2000 to support to service
facilities in the continental United States, Alaska, Hawaii, Puerto Rico,
Guam, and throughout the world.
Through the “Eagle Team” network of RTLP
service providers, professionally-engineered range development services
are coordinated and completed.
ONE-STOP RTLP SUPPORT SERVICES
- Planning, Design, and Existing Range Construction
- Maintenance and Repair of Range and Training Lands
- Range Digitalization and Modernization
- Environmental Analyses and Permits Gathering
- Target Repair, Maintenance, and Replacement
